Just wanted to give you guys a heads up in case your local Sams Club is carrying these as I got excited last night when I saw it but was quickly let down and wanted to make sure if you saw them that you inspected them closely before dropping any coin on it.
Sams Club has a great looking humidor/wine cabinet for $250. The top portion is a small humidor that looks to be meant for singles that surprisingly seems to have a great seal and the bottom portion was meant to be where you would store boxes and wine. That's where the unfortunate part comes in. The door on the lower portion could never seal or dream of holding humidity. I literally could put my face 4 inches from the door and see through the top of the door. To put it into perspective I could probably stack two quarters on top of each other and slide them through the gap. It's a shame because it was a nice piece but unless you only wanted to use the bottom for wine and the top for may 35 or so sticks it would be great.

Saw one of these in person last night, my buddy called me over to check out his new humidor, was surprised to see it was this exact one. Has a top compartment and a bottom compartment for holding wine and boxes of cigars. The top compartment has no seal, the flashlight test was pretty definitive, has a small gap encompassing the entire lid. However, it could probably be fixed with silicone / weather sealing.

The bottom compartment on the other hand has a 2-3mm gap all the way around, you can actually look thru the gap on one side and see the wall thru the gap on the other side. Really really poor handwork on these things. Could probably be fixed with weather sealing... Maybe.

Luckily my buddy is only going to use the top part for smokes, the bottom will be a shelf for liquor and wines.

I would not recommend these to anyone on these boards. For my buddy its a great deal, hes always wanted a liquor cabinet for his wine and liquors. And the top part humidor is just an awesome extra in his eyes. I'll be over at his place this weekend helping him get the whole top lid all sealed up. I might post pics of the process if I remember.

A little background. Some of you may have known that Sams sold humidors made by IDC back around 2004. IDC went into lighting and we filled the void. The humidors are made by the same factory that made IDC humidors. The factory has over 30 years experience in making humidors. This was a new product and although every effort was made to ensure quality there will be always be problems with products that are mass produced.

About the Humidor Wine Rack. The top section was the only section that was intended to be a true humidor. It should have a tight seal to hold the humidity steady in the 70 range. The bottom section was meant mainly for wine storage or cigar storage if still in sealed boxes from the manufacturer. We should have explained this better, and for that I apologize.
